Mochi Health

Ranked #7 · Grade B−

What we like

  • Strong, responsive care team — helpful if you want a human in the loop
  • Reasonable pricing on both molecules
  • Clear onboarding with real clinician involvement

The caveats

  • Available in roughly 15 states — not nationwide
  • Tiered pricing can move as your plan changes
  • Compounded only — no brand or oral route

Ro

Ranked #5 · Grade B

What we like

  • Brand-name (Wegovy/Zepbound) access plus insurance navigation
  • Oral options and a well-funded, polished platform
  • Deep clinical infrastructure for a more involved path

The caveats

  • Compounded pricing isn't posted up front — hard to compare fast
  • Insurance and brand routes add steps, not speed
  • Premium positioning overall
